      Sum of three positive numbers is 160. If the ratio of

      the first and second number is 2:3, respectively while difference between the first and third number is equal to the second number, then find the third number.
      A 72 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
      B 84 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
      C 88 Correct Answer Incorrect Answer
      D 80 Correct Answer Incorrect Answer

      Solution

      Let the first number be '2x' So, second number = 2x ร— (3/2) = '3x' And, third number = 2x + 3x = '5x' ATQ: 2x + 3x + 5x = 160 Or, 10x = 160 So, x = 16 So, third number = 5 ร— 16 = 80
